WORCESTER, Mass.– The Assumption University men's soccer team fell in their home finale of the 2025 campaign, as the Greyhounds were blanked 2-0 against American International College, Saturday afternoon at Normand R. Marois '57 Field.
THE BASICS
Score: American International College 2, Assumption University 0
Records: Greyhounds (2-11-1, 0-9-0 NE10) | Yellow Jackets (3-8-4, 2-5-1 NE10)
HOW IT HAPPENED
The first half was fairly even, as the shots were 7-6 in favor of Assumption, but the corners were a little more slanted, as the Hounds had six to just two for American International. The Yellow Jackets were the first team to get on the board, as Pietro Botasso scored off the pass from Simba Pelletier early in the second half. AIC found an insurance goal in the 74
th minute, as Raphael Rothschedl scored off Botasso's assist.
INSIDE THE NUMBERS
- Cathal Carney recorded three saves in the loss.
- Assumption outshot American International 18-10, while having seven corners to just three for the visitors.
- The all-time series is now tied 24-24-8.
